Pattern Recognition - Magic the Gathering Card

I hope to create a program on my android (and / or, rather, on the server) to use the camera on the phone to capture the image of the card and break it into appropriate parts and use them to identify the card for use in the database of my own creation. Pattern recognition is where I could use help. Ok, the card has a black border, a “box” at the top with the name of the card, an image, a box with the type of card and a symbol representing the set it was from, and the last box with even more descriptive text. To begin with, I assume that all cards follow this format. Well, at least to identify this card, I need to identify the top drawer and the OCR printed text. If I could match the character in the middle field, that would be great, but ..

Can someone tell me either an API or an article / book on a theory that I will need to code myself?

+3
source share
3 answers

I want if you really want to know border-colorand set.

Because if you do not, you do not need a tool to recognize the image of the entire map. You just need to open the card name.

You can do this using an API similar to this:

OCR-IT OCR Cloud 2.0 API OCR API . , , OCR. , , API OCR, .

+2

question .

, opencv .

+1

, . ( ) , :

, Google Goggles API OCR .. , App . , Google Server , - ( EDGE).

-, , , () SIFT Feature Detector . . , . SIFT, , ( Java). , SIFT US-copyright . feature point detector feature point descriptor .

ORC, , , .

0
source

Source: https://habr.com/ru/post/1762280/


All Articles